1. What People Are Saying About the Brand
The stores that deal in these supplies may either be around your neighborhood or online. Whichever the case may be, making research about the wholesaler’s reputation is necessary. If you decide to buy from a nearby store, look for referrals from people who have bought products there. Be sure that the feedback you get is reliable.
Also, if it is from an e-commerce store, you can check the customer reviews and testimonials on their website. The experiences of past clients can help you to deduce whether a store is reliable or not. 2. Compare Prices of Products
Even though you are buying in large quantities, you still need to know the exact prices each supply will cost. You can do extensive research on different brands that offer wholesale supplies to check the cost price of each item. To do this, check each brand store’s catalog and compare the prices.
Normally, buying in bulk reduces the cost price of the products. This knowledge will help you deduce your gains when you start retailing the products.
Furthermore, some wholesalers may add shipping fees or transport service fees. Others may choose to not add this miscellaneous expense. Therefore, it is important to know which brands offer free shipping to retailers and those who do not. This information can help to reduce the purchasing costs.
3. Check the Products Catalog
A retailer will always go for wholesalers that have a wide range of products in their catalog. This can save time and increase profits. If you decide to deal on only one pool supply, it could turn out to be a marketing failure. That is if you don’t get enough customers to patronize your business.
But if you deal with varieties, your chances of meeting your customers’ needs and preferences are high. Therefore, it is important to choose a variety of wholesale pool supplies to satisfy your customers.
4. Quality of the Products
A reputable wholesaler will only deal with good quality products. Some supplies have a quality assurance mark on them as proof of their authenticity. It is safe to buy from only dealers that offer such products.
